Thermostatic controls in accessible Dymock bathrooms are a non-negotiable safety feature. We install TMV3-rated valves that limit water temperature to a maximum of 43°C, preventing scalding for users who may have reduced sensation or slower reaction times. Combined with clear, easy-to-use controls, these valves make showering safe and independent.

Lighting in accessible Gloucestershire bathrooms needs careful planning. Dymock installations should include night lighting (a low-level LED strip that provides orientation without full brightness), task lighting at the mirror, and general ambient lighting — all on separate switches or, ideally, a dimmer system.
Non-slip flooring in accessible Dymock bathrooms must balance safety with aesthetics. We specify tiles rated R10 or R11 for slip resistance — these provide grip when wet without feeling rough or institutional. Large-format tiles with minimal grout lines are easiest to keep clean for users with limited mobility.
Consider a comfort-height toilet (460mm seat height vs standard 400mm) in your Gloucestershire accessible bathroom. The extra height makes sitting and standing significantly easier for older Dymock residents and people with mobility conditions.
A fold-down shower seat in your Dymock accessible bathroom should be fixed to a wall with proper reinforcement behind the tiles — not just screwed into plasterboard. We install reinforcement blocking during the build phase so the seat is rock-solid.
Lever-style taps are easier to operate than twist taps for anyone with reduced grip strength. In Gloucestershire accessible bathrooms, we fit single-lever mixers as standard — they're intuitive, easy to use, and available in stylish designs.

Making the wet room too large. An oversized wet room in Dymock means water spreads across a larger area, takes longer to drain, and creates a larger surface to keep clean. Size the wet zone appropriately.
Not considering lighting. Good task lighting in Dymock accessible bathrooms is essential for people with visual impairments — shadow-free illumination around the mirror and adequate light in the shower area.
Not future-proofing during renovation. Even if you don't need grab rails now, adding reinforcement behind the tiles during Gloucestershire bathroom renovations in Dymock costs almost nothing and saves thousands later.
